sublime text3怎么安装插件,前面文章说过了,这里就直接说做哪些配置。
(1)安装Anaconda插件
Anaconda是一个插件,它将您的SublimeText 3转换成一个丰富的Python开发编辑器,它可以提高您的工作效率,并帮助您确保代码的质量和风格。
使用前提:把Python的可执行程序加入到系统的环境变量当中的,即在命令行中输入Python的时候是不会报错的。
Anaconda插件个性设置
为了更好的使用Anaconda插件,我们可以再做一些个性化的设置,我们在”首选项\Package Settings\Anaconda\Settings-User”里面设置。例如:
{
//忽略各种空格不对, 超过80字, import的函数没有使用的提醒,
"pep8_ignore": ["E501", "W292", "E303", "W391", "E225", "E302", "W293", "E402"],
"pyflakes_explicit_ignore":
[
"UnusedImport"
],
//保存文件后自动pep8格式化
"auto_formatting": true,
//库函数的提示
"enable_signatures_tooltip": true,
"merge_signatures_and_doc":true,
"anaconda_linting": false,
}
(2)安装SublimeCodeIntel插件
代码自动提示插件SublimeCodeIntel,因为做php编码时候已经装过,所以不重复装。
这里根据需要做个人配置,做下面配置。
我们在”首选项\Package Settings\SublimeCodeIntel\Settings-User”里面设置:
{
"python":{
"python":"D:/python/python.exe",
"pythonExtraPaths":[
"D:/python",
"D:/python/DLLs",
"D:/python/Lib",
"D:/python/Lib/site-packages",
]
}
}
注意:上面D:/python为本地电脑安装python后的根目录路径,需要替换。
(3)安装SublimeREPL插件
安装完毕后,一般编辑python代码建议打开分屏:视图-布局-列:2
然后每次运行还需要: 工具-SublimeREPL-> Python -> Python - Run current file
所以需要设置快捷键,设置方法如下:
在首选项->快捷键设置 ,加入下面代码
[
{"keys":["f1"],
"caption": "SublimeREPL: Python",
"command": "run_existing_window_command", "args":
{"id": "repl_python",
"file": "config/Python/Main.sublime-menu"}}
,
{"keys":["f2"],
"caption": "SublimeREPL: Python - RUN current file",
"command": "run_existing_window_command", "args":
{"id": "repl_python_run",
"file": "config/Python/Main.sublime-menu"}}
]
F1快捷键的作用:使sublime text3相当于python IDLE的效果
F2快捷键的作用:运行当前代码(鼠标需要放在需要运行代码的文件上)